Roof repair costs depend on several specific factors. The size of the damaged area is the biggest variable, along with the accessibility of your roof and the pitch or steepness involved. We also look at the underlying materials—like whether you have standard asphalt shingles, metal, or tile—and the complexity of the flashing around chimneys or vents. If the wood decking underneath is rotted or damaged, that adds to the labor and material needs. We provide ex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

During a roof inspection in Kansas City, look for missing or damaged shingles, especially after a storm. Check for any signs of water stains or mold on your attic's ceiling or rafters. Pay attention to the condition of your gutters and downspouts; clogged gutters can cause water to back up onto the roof. Also, note any sagging areas on the roof's surface. These are all indicators that it's time to call a professional for a thorough assessment.

The best time of year for roof replacement in Kansas City is typically during the spring or fall. These seasons offer milder temperatures, which are ideal for roofing professionals to work efficiently and safely. Avoiding the extreme heat of summer and the potential for snow and ice in winter can ensure better installation quality and fewer delays. However, emergencies can happen anytime, and prompt repairs are always crucial.
The cost of a roof replacement in Kansas City can vary significantly based on the size of your home, the type of roofing material chosen, and the complexity of the job. Factors like the pitch of the roof, the number of layers of old shingles to be removed, and any necessary structural repairs will also influence the final price. For an accurate understanding of what your specific roof replacement might cost, it's essential to get a detailed quote from a qualified professional.
A tin roof, often now made of steel for better durability, can be a great choice for Kansas City homes. These roofs are known for their incredible longevity, often outlasting traditional asphalt shingles by decades. They are also highly resistant to fire, wind, and hail, offering robust protection against our local weather extremes. Plus, metal roofs are lightweight and can be installed over existing shingles in some cases, and they are fully recyclable, making them an environmentally conscious option.
